If the driver files are corrupted or outdated, the failure to load might be more persistent.

The cleanest fix is to disable the virtual device so Windows stops trying to load the driver.

The error message "The driver driver wudfrd failed to load for the device root\windowShellOfSoftwareDriver 0000: hot" is related to a Windows driver issue. Here's a breakdown of the components:

If WudfRd fails to load, the operating system cannot bridge the gap between the hardware request and the software driver logic.